Unhappy BF2 Punk Buster Error
Hey there

I have just installed Battlefield 2 and all of the expansions.

I attempted to join a game but have been repeatedly confronted with this error:

>Punkbuster kicked Player 'SCOTTM1992' (for 0 minutes) . . .
>RESTRICTION: Service Communication Failure:
>PnkBstrA.exe

This happens on all servers that i have tried and i cant join the game without the error appearing and forcefully closing my connection to that server.

I would tend to agree with Who's Me and eddie5659.

The error is indicating that PunkBusterA can not communicate, the most likely cause of this is that your firewall is blocking it. Quick and dirty test is to disable your firewall temporarily and see if you get the error, although its probably just as easy to ensure both PunkBusterA and PunkBusterB are allowed net access. The fact you can get into the setup screens and select a server to join etc. but you get the error when you join the server would also support this.
